Understanding Melbourne Pokies: An Overview
Melbourne pokies, or poker machines, are a significant part of the gaming landscape in Australia. Recent research has highlighted their impact on the community, revealing patterns in usage, socioeconomic effects, and regulatory challenges.
Popularity and Usage Patterns
Research indicates that the popularity of pokies in Melbourne remains robust, with numerous establishments featuring these machines. A survey conducted in 2023 shows that approximately 60% of adult Melburnians have engaged with pokies at least once.
Socioeconomic Impact
Studies have shown that pokies disproportionately affect individuals from lower socioeconomic backgrounds. The negative repercussions include financial strain and social issues, prompting several community organizations to call for further regulation.
Regulatory Trends
In response to growing concerns about gambling addiction and its societal effects, recent legislation in Melbourne aims to tighten regulations on pokies. This includes limitations on machine numbers in venues and increased funding for support programs.
Technological Developments
Recent advancements have introduced electronic monitoring systems that help track gambling behaviors and provide data for regulatory bodies. This technology is believed to enhance responsible gambling practices and reduce harm.
Community Responses
Community groups have organized campaigns to raise awareness about the potential harms of pokies. These efforts include educational workshops and outreach programs designed to inform the public about responsible gambling.
Future Directions
Looking ahead, researchers suggest focusing on preventative measures and better support for affected individuals. Continued assessment of pokies’ economic impact and community sentiment is essential for informed policy-making.
